One harmful effect of acid rain is the deterioration of structures and statues made of marble or limestone, both of which are essentially calcium carbonate. The reaction of calcium carbonate with sulfuric acid yields carbon dioxide, water, and calcium sulfate. Because calcium sulfate is marginally soluble in water, part of the object is washed away by the rain. Write a balanced chemical equation for the reaction of sulfuric acid with calcium carbonate.

Definition of Acid rain

Any type of precipitation that contains acidic elements, such as sulfuric or nitric acid, and falls to the earth from the atmosphere in wet or dry forms is referred to as acid rain.

02

Identification of balanced chemical equation

In the troposphere, SO2is almost all oxidized to H2SO4in the form of an aerosol, which ends up in wet precipitation or acid rain.The mechanism for the conversion of SO2to H2SO4is quite complex and not fully understood SO2. can also be oxidized to role="math" localid="1663824190588" SO3 and then converted to H2SO4on particles by heterogeneous catalysis.Eventually, acid rain can corrode limestone and marble CaCO3.

A typical reaction is shown below.

CaCO3(s)+H2SO4(aq)CaSO4(s)+H2O(l)+CO2(g)

Hence, the chemical equation for the reaction of sulfuric acid with calcium carbonate is,

CaCO3(s)+H2SO4(aq)CaSO4(s)+H2O(l)+CO2(g)
